

Herbie Rides Again 1974
"The Loveable Bug's back doin' his thing!"
In Herbie Rides Again (1974), the world's most charming Volkswagen Beetle is back at it, this time lending a magical helping hand to a determined elderly woman fighting to save her beloved San Francisco home from a greedy developer's ruthless demolition plans.
Director: Robert Stevenson

What is Herbie Rides Again (1974) about?
This 1974 family fantasy-comedy follows the sentient Volkswagen Beetle as he aids an elderly woman in protecting her historic San Francisco home from a corrupt developer's bulldozers. Between hilarious antics and heartwarming moments, the film blends comedy with themes of community and standing up for what matters.
Who directed Herbie Rides Again?
The film was directed by Robert Stevenson, a seasoned filmmaker known for blending family-friendly adventure with fantasy elements in his Disney classics.
Who stars in Herbie Rides Again?
The cast stars Helen Hayes as the determined owner, Ken Berry as her nephew, Stefanie Powers as his love interest, John McIntire as the developer, and Keenan Wynn as the quirky neighbor.

How long is Herbie Rides Again?
The movie runs for 88 minutes, making it a perfect short watch for families or a nostalgic afternoon pickup.
